Japan-based Mizuho Financial Group Inc. will restrict financing for new coal-fired power projects starting July 1 to help address environmental issues, Reuters reported May 22.
The bank said in a revised sustainability policy that it will only finance projects in line with international guidelines and plants that use ultra-supercritical or more advanced technology, with a company spokeswoman saying exceptions could be made for certain projects as long as they comply with international guidance.
Earlier in May, Mitsubishi UFJ Financial Group Inc. announced it will limit financing for new coal-fired power generation projects after July 1.
